What the Data Says About Kyvin
The Social Security Administration has registered 27 babies named Kyvin between 2004 and 2018, spanning 15 consecutive years of U.S. birth records. As a boy's name, Kyvin currently falls outside the top 1,000 boys' names for 2018. The name reached its historical peak in 2012, when 6 babies received it in a single year.
Decade-level aggregation shows that Kyvin performed strongest in the 2010s, accumulating 22 births during that ten-year window. Across the 2 decades of recorded activity, Kyvin shows a stable profile with only moderate drift from its peak decade.

These figures derive from SSA's annual national and state-level name files, which include any name appearing at least five times in a given year or state-year; names below that threshold are suppressed for privacy and therefore excluded from the totals shown here. The 27 total represents a lower bound — actual usage may be higher in years or states where the count fell below the disclosure floor.
